Why Clean Code Matters
Clean code is the foundation of any successful software project. It reduces the complexity of debugging and makes it easier for other developers to understand your work. Efficient code, on the other hand, ensures that your application runs smoothly, with minimal resource consumption.
Tips for Writing Clean Code
- Use Meaningful Names: Variables, functions, and classes should have names that reflect their purpose.
- Keep Functions Small: A function should do one thing and do it well. This makes your code more modular and easier to test.
- Comment Wisely: Comments should explain why something is done, not what is done. The code itself should be self-explanatory.
- Follow a Style Guide: Consistency in coding style makes your code more readable. Whether it's PEP 8 for Python or Airbnb's JavaScript Style Guide, sticking to a style guide is crucial.
Strategies for Efficient Code
- Optimize Loops: Avoid unnecessary computations inside loops. Precompute values outside the loop if possible.
- Use Data Structures Wisely: Choosing the right data structure can drastically improve performance. For example, use hash tables for quick lookups.
- Leverage Caching: Cache results of expensive operations to avoid redundant computations.
- Minimize Database Calls: Batch operations and use joins to reduce the number of database queries.
Tools to Help You Write Better Code
Several tools can assist in writing clean and efficient code. Linters like ESLint and Pylint can catch syntax errors and enforce coding standards. Profilers can help identify performance bottlenecks in your code.
